Wet Rooms with Glass Barriers

Wet rooms are gaining popularity. These glass-enclosed walk-in bathroom spaces eliminate the need for shower doors or curtains, allowing for easy access to both a spacious shower and a freestanding tub. The entire floor of the wet room is waterproofed, often with stylish drain systems, removing the worry of water damage. This creates a spacious and minimalist look, while also making the bathroom more accessible for people with disabilities. These glass-enclosed wet rooms offer a luxurious place to unwind after a long day.

Open-concept Showers

Open-concept showers, with frameless glass panels to keep the flow of water contained, bring in natural light and create a seamless and open look. Glass walls and open doorways allow you to enjoy the visual appeal of the surrounding space while showering. This can make a small bathroom feel much larger and more airy. Frameless glass doors are a popular choice for a sleek, modern look. You can also incorporate unique glass features, such as etched designs or colored glass, to add a touch of personality.

Mirror, Mirror on the Wall

Mirrors are more than just functional. They reflect light, making rooms feel larger and brighter. In 2025, mirror trends are expected to include minimalist, bold, and curved shapes, as well as a move towards more bespoke and artisanal pieces.

Arched, oval, and curved mirrors are a wonderful way to add a contemporary touch to the bathroom. Modern bathroom mirrors are leaning toward frameless or very thin frames, with simple lines and clean design so as to not overpower the other design elements.

Entryway mirrors are becoming statement pieces, often oversized, and with an emphasis on craftmanship. We are seeing more antique or artisanal frames that need a mirror to fit. Glass Patio Doors

Bringing the the outside in continues to trend in home design and glass patio doors are key for capturing outdoor vistas. With their large glass panels, they offer seamless transitions between indoor and outdoor living spaces and maximize natural light and views. The two most popular types of patio doors are sliding glass doors and French swinging doors. High-end frameless and narrow frame profiles designs, such as Milgard Trinsic™ series vinyl patio doors, create a minimalist, modern look that continue to be on trend. These allow your view to take center stage, and are available in 1, 2, 3, and 4-panel configurations.
